Dragster Kills Three

Compiled From Wire Services

Three people were killed and six injured, two critically, when a car went out of control and ran into the crowd at a rural drag strip.

Glen Hicks, of the Old Dominion FourWheel Drive Club which sponsored the event, said a late-model car was racing against the clock down the 200-yard track when the driver lost control. The car went through a guard rail and fence before plowing into the crowd.

Hicks said the driver of the car, identified only as a 50-year-old Mississippi man, was not injured.
